Что такое ИИ для программирования?
ИИ для программирования относится к использованию инструментов и моделей искусственного интеллекта для содействия в процессе разработки программного обеспечения. Эти инструменты используют технологии, такие как обработка естественного языка и машинное обучение, чтобы автоматизировать и улучшать различные задачи программирования. Инструменты ИИ для кодирования могут генерировать код, исправлять ошибки и даже переводить языки программирования, что делает их неоценимыми активами для разработчиков, стремящихся повысить производительность и точность.
Преимущества ИИ для программирования
- Повышенная производительность: Инструменты ИИ могут автоматизировать повторяющиеся задачи, позволяя разработчикам сосредоточиться на более сложных проблемах.
- Улучшенное качество кода: ИИ может помочь генерировать более чистый и эффективный код, а также выявлять потенциальные ошибки или уязвимости.
- Экономия времени: С помощью ИИ разработчики могут сократить время, затрачиваемое на задачи программирования и отладку.
- Поддержка нескольких языков: Многие инструменты ИИ поддерживают несколько языков программирования, что делает их универсальными для различных проектов.
Как использовать ИИ для программирования
- Выберите подходящий инструмент: Выберите инструмент ИИ, который соответствует вашим конкретным потребностям в программировании, будь то генерация кода, отладка или перевод языков.
- Интеграция с вашей IDE: Многие инструменты ИИ предлагают плагины или расширения для популярных интегрированных сред разработки (IDE), чтобы упростить процесс разработки.
- Используйте ИИ для проверки кода: Используйте ИИ для анализа кода на предмет потенциальных улучшений или уязвимостей безопасности.
- Используйте ИИ для обучения: Инструменты ИИ могут предоставлять объяснения и предложения, помогая разработчикам более эффективно изучать новые языки или фреймворки.
Интегрируя ИИ в ваш процесс программирования, вы можете улучшить эффективность разработки и качество кода, что в конечном итоге приведет к более успешным программным проектам.